We are spearheaded by...
The Wilder is spearheaded by Melanie Lazelle, who has ended up in Squamish after exploring the world and engaging with social enterprises and innovative projects tackling local issues; creating unforgettable immersive experiences; educating on sustainability and climate change; and researching what impactful, ethical business looks like. Along the way she built a tiny house, started an ethical fashion company, completed her Masters in International Development, journehed around India learning about supply chains from cotton fields to clothing factories, climbed to Everest Base Camp, and won a prize for her home-grown vegetables.
